More about Arts and Culture courses
If you are looking to advance your career in the vibrant field of arts and culture, Perth offers a multitude of exceptional courses tailored for experienced learners. With a selection of 12 Arts and Culture courses available, students can explore advanced options such as the Diploma of Event Management SIT50322 and various Bachelor of Arts degrees, including those in History, Archaeology, and Fine Arts. These qualifications not only enhance your skillset but also prepare you for a range of job roles, from event manager to archaeologist, in Perth's thriving arts ecosystem.
Leading educational institutions in the Perth area are committed to delivering high-quality training. Providers such as South Metropolitan TAFE, which offers the Diploma of Event Management, and Murdoch University provide excellent face-to-face learning opportunities. Additionally, institutions like The University of Notre Dame Australia and Edith Cowan University offer specialized programs, such as the Bachelor of Performing Arts and Bachelor of Arts (Archaeology), ensuring that students receive comprehensive support throughout their studies.
As you consider furthering your education in the arts, you can take advantage of the numerous options available in Perth. With degrees like the Master of Arts offered at Curtin University and advanced qualifications in Anthropology and Theatre Studies, students can tailor their learning to their career aspirations. Perth's dynamic cultural landscape, combined with the expertise of institutions such as NMTAFE and the University of Western Australia (UWA), positions graduates for success in various professional pathways within the arts industry.
